Well after turning on vebose garbage collect I found out what the "hang"
really is. For some reason the garbage collector gets in a state where
it tries to do a full GC but cannot for some unknown reason. Here is
what the verbose gc looks like on the hang:

7007.950: [Full GC [PSYoungGen: 157503K->157492K(206656K)] [PSOldGen:
699071K->699071K(699072K)
] 856575K->856564K(905728K) [PSPermGen: 115222K->115222K(115520K)],
1.1234380 secs]
7009.075: [Full GC [PSYoungGen: 157504K->157504K(206656K)] [PSOldGen:
699071K->699071K(699072K)
] 856575K->856575K(905728K) [PSPermGen: 115222K->115222K(115520K)],
1.1220980 secs]
7010.198: [Full GC [PSYoungGen: 157504K->157504K(206656K)] [PSOldGen:
699071K->699071K(699072K)
] 856575K->856575K(905728K) [PSPermGen: 115222K->115222K(115520K)],
1.1215690 secs]

this repeats forever...

> We have Tomcat 5.5.20 running standalone on the following system:
>
> Dual AMD Opteron
> 4 gig of memory
> Debian Linux 2.6.8 amd64 smp kernel
> latest sun java 1.5, 1.6, ibm 1.5 (happens on all 3 VM's)
> Tomcat 5.5.20 (originally happened on 5.5.16, upgrade didn't help)
>
> Randomly it will hang and stop accepting connections on port 80,
> sometimes even late at night when there is not much traffic.
>
> When the hang occurs:
>
> * Can't access any web app on tomcat including the tomcat manager
> * Telnet to port 80 hangs(Coyote running on port 80)
> * load goes up, but only slightly (from < 1 to maybe 3 or 4)
> * sometimes after a couple of minutes it starts responding again,
> sometimes it doesn't.
> * when I run shutdown.sh the java process continues to run and I have
> to kill -9 to stop it
> * I try to do a kill -3 or kill -QUIT on the java process to get a
> thread dump, but it does not work
>
> I have tried many different jvm settings and tomcat connector
> settings, here is what I have currently:
>
> <Connector port="80" maxHttpHeaderSize="8192"
>       maxThreads="1000" minSpareThreads="50" maxSpareThreads="100"
>       enableLookups="false" redirectPort="8443" acceptCount="100"
>       connectionTimeout="20000" strategy="ms"
> disableUploadTimeout="false" />
>
> CATALINA_OPTS="-server -XX:MaxPermSize=256m -ms512m -mx1280m -Xss96k
> -Djava.awt.headless=true"
